Swing
• Turn the power dial to the ON position . The swing begins swinging.
• Select any of six speed settings .
• Be sure to turn swinging OFF when not in use.
Hints:
• As with most battery-powered swings, a heavier child will reduce the amount of swinging motion on all settings. In most cases, the low setting works
best for a smaller child while the high setting works best for a larger child.
• If the low setting provides too much swinging motion for your child, try placing one end of a blanket underneath your child and let the other end
of the blanket drape down while swinging.
Waterglobe, Mobile, Music and Sounds
Turn the power dial to to turn power ON for waterglobe, mobile, music and sounds.
Hint: The swing does not work on this power dial setting . If you’d like to use the waterglobe, mobile, music or sounds and swing at the same time,
turn the power dial to any of the six speed settings .
To select waterglobe/mobile, slide switch to:
Mobile
Lights (Waterglobe)
Mobile and Lights (Waterglobe)
Mobile and Lights (Waterglobe) Off
To select sounds or music, slide switch to:
Music
Waves
Rain
Babbling Brook
Music and Sounds Off
To select a comfortable listening setting: turn the volume dial .
Hint: The waterglobe, mobile, music or sounds will turn off after approximately seven minutes. To restart waterglobe, mobile, music or sounds,
press the reset button for another seven minutes of use.
